Understanding Toronto Condo Renovation Costs in 2025

The cost of condo renovation in Toronto varies significantly based on the scope of work, quality of materials, and specific building requirements. Current market rates reflect both the city’s high demand for skilled contractors and premium material costs. Here’s what you can expect to invest in different types of condo renovations:

Kitchen Renovations represent the most popular and value-adding condo upgrade. A basic kitchen refresh involving new countertops, cabinet refacing, and updated appliances typically ranges from $15,000 to $25,000. Mid-range kitchen renovations, including custom cabinetry, premium countertops, and high-end appliances, generally cost between $30,000 to $55,000. Luxury kitchen transformations with custom millwork, premium stone surfaces, and top-tier appliances can range from $60,000 to $100,000 or more.

Bathroom Renovations offer excellent return on investment in Toronto’s competitive real estate market. A standard bathroom update including new fixtures, tiling, and vanity typically costs between $12,000 to $20,000. Premium bathroom renovations featuring luxury finishes, custom vanities, and high-end fixtures range from $25,000 to $45,000. Spa-like master bathroom transformations with premium materials and luxury amenities can exceed $50,000.

Open Concept Conversions are increasingly popular in Toronto condos, where maximizing space is crucial. Removing non-load-bearing walls and creating flowing layouts typically costs between $5,000 to $15,000, depending on structural requirements and finishing work needed.

Flooring Upgrades throughout a typical Toronto condo can range from $8,000 to $20,000, depending on material choices. Premium hardwood or luxury vinyl installation averages $6 to $12 per square foot, while high-end options like engineered hardwood or premium tile can cost $12 to $25 per square foot.

Breaking Down Your Renovation Budget Categories

Successful condo renovation budgeting requires understanding how costs are distributed across different categories. Professional contractors recommend allocating your budget using the following framework:

Labor Costs typically represent 35-40% of your total renovation budget. In Toronto’s competitive market, skilled tradespeople command premium rates, with general contractors charging between $75 to $150 per hour depending on specialization and experience level. Specialized trades like plumbing and electrical work often cost more, ranging from $100 to $180 per hour.

Materials and Fixtures usually account for 30-35% of your budget. This category includes everything from flooring and cabinetry to plumbing fixtures and appliances. Toronto’s robust supply chain offers extensive options, but premium materials come at a cost. Smart shopping strategies can help optimize this category without compromising quality.

Design and Planning services typically represent 10-15% of your renovation budget. Professional design consultation ensures your renovation maximizes both functionality and aesthetics while staying within building regulations. Many Toronto design professionals offer package deals that include space planning, material selection, and project coordination.

Permits and Inspections can account for 2-5% of your budget, depending on renovation scope. Toronto’s building department requires permits for most significant renovations, with fees ranging from $500 for minor alterations to several thousand dollars for major structural changes.

Contingency Fund should represent 15-20% of your total budget. Toronto’s older condo buildings often reveal unexpected issues during renovation, from outdated wiring to plumbing complications. A robust contingency fund prevents budget overruns and project delays.

Toronto-Specific Considerations That Impact Costs

Renovating in Toronto presents unique challenges that can significantly impact your budget. Understanding these factors helps ensure accurate cost estimation and prevents unexpected expenses.

Building Regulations and Condo Corporation Rules vary significantly between buildings and can affect renovation scope and costs. Many Toronto condos have strict noise restrictions, limiting construction hours to weekdays between 9 AM and 5 PM. Some buildings require additional insurance coverage or deposits, adding to project costs. Working hours restrictions can extend project timelines, potentially increasing labor costs.

Permit Requirements in Toronto are comprehensive and mandatory for most renovation work. Kitchen and bathroom renovations typically require building permits, especially when involving plumbing or electrical modifications. Structural changes always require professional engineering assessment and city approval. The permit process can take 4-8 weeks, affecting project timelines and carrying costs.

Space Constraints and Access Challenges are inherent in condo renovations. Narrow hallways, small elevators, and limited storage space for materials can complicate logistics and increase labor costs. Some buildings charge elevator reservation fees or require materials hoisting, adding unexpected expenses to your budget.

Utility Considerations in Toronto condos often present unique challenges. Many buildings have centralized heating and cooling systems, limiting HVAC modification options. Electrical panel upgrades may require building approval and coordination with property management. Plumbing modifications must comply with building-wide systems and may require specialized expertise.

Cost-Saving Strategies Without Compromising Quality

Smart Toronto condo owners employ strategic approaches to maximize renovation value while controlling costs. These proven strategies help achieve premium results within reasonable budgets.

Strategic Material Selection can significantly impact your budget without sacrificing style or quality. Consider mixing high-end and mid-range materials strategically – invest in premium materials for high-visibility areas like kitchen islands or bathroom vanities while choosing quality alternatives for less prominent spaces. Many Toronto suppliers offer builder-grade discounts for bulk purchases, making it cost-effective to coordinate material orders.

Timing Your Renovation strategically can result in significant savings. Toronto’s construction industry experiences seasonal fluctuations, with contractors often offering competitive rates during slower winter months. Planning renovations during off-peak times can result in 10-15% cost savings on labor while ensuring better contractor availability and attention to detail.

Phased Renovation Approach allows for budget flexibility and cash flow management. Consider completing your renovation in strategic phases – perhaps starting with the kitchen and completing bathrooms in a subsequent phase. This approach spreads costs over time while allowing you to live in your space during portions of the renovation.

Value Engineering involves optimizing design elements to achieve desired aesthetics at lower costs. For example, choosing high-quality laminate countertops that mimic premium stone can provide similar visual impact at a fraction of the cost. Similarly, selecting contemporary subway tile instead of premium marble can achieve a sophisticated look while maintaining budget control.

Hidden Costs to Anticipate

Toronto condo renovations often involve unexpected expenses that can derail budgets if not properly anticipated. Being aware of these potential costs helps ensure financial preparedness.

Structural Discoveries are common in Toronto’s older condo buildings. Outdated electrical systems may require complete panel upgrades, potentially adding $3,000 to $8,000 to your budget. Plumbing issues behind walls can necessitate extensive repairs, particularly in buildings constructed before modern standards were implemented.

Building-Specific Requirements can add unexpected costs to your renovation. Some Toronto condos require additional soundproofing measures, adding $2,000 to $5,000 to flooring projects. Others mandate specific fixture types or finishes to maintain building consistency, potentially limiting material choices and affecting costs.

Logistics and Access Fees are often overlooked in initial budgeting. Elevator reservations can cost $100 to $300 per day, while materials hoisting may require professional services costing $500 to $1,500 per project. Storage limitations may necessitate just-in-time delivery scheduling, potentially increasing material costs.

Professional Services beyond basic construction may be required. Engineering consultations for structural modifications can cost $1,500 to $5,000, while specialty inspections for electrical or plumbing work add additional expenses. Some renovations require acoustic testing or air quality assessments, particularly in buildings with environmental concerns.

Home Equity Lines of Credit (HELOC) offer flexible access to renovation capital based on your condo’s current market value. Toronto’s strong real estate market means many condo owners have significant equity available for renovation projects. HELOC rates are typically lower than personal loans and offer interest-only payment options during construction phases.

Personal Loans and Credit Lines provide immediate access to renovation capital without affecting your mortgage. Many Toronto financial institutions offer specialized renovation loans with competitive rates and flexible terms. These options work well for moderate renovation budgets and provide predictable monthly payments.

Renovation-Specific Mortgages allow homeowners to incorporate renovation costs into their mortgage financing. These products are particularly valuable for extensive renovations and often provide the lowest interest rates available. However, they require detailed renovation plans and contractor estimates for approval.

Cash-Out Refinancing enables access to equity while potentially securing better mortgage rates. Toronto’s competitive lending market offers opportunities to refinance existing mortgages while accessing additional capital for renovations. This strategy works best when current mortgage rates are competitive with existing terms.

Maximizing Return on Investment

Strategic renovation choices can significantly impact your Toronto condo’s market value and your personal enjoyment of the space. Focus on improvements that offer both immediate satisfaction and long-term value.

Kitchen and Bathroom Focus consistently provides the highest return on investment in Toronto’s real estate market. These spaces are decision-making factors for potential buyers and significantly impact daily living experience. Premium finishes and modern functionality in these areas often return 70-85% of renovation investment.

Open Concept Optimization resonates strongly with Toronto buyers who value spacious feeling in compact living spaces. Removing walls to create flowing layouts can increase perceived square footage and improve natural light distribution throughout your condo.

Storage Solutions Integration addresses Toronto’s space premium by maximizing functionality. Custom built-ins, closet organization systems, and multi-functional furniture can significantly improve livability while appealing to future buyers who understand urban space challenges.

Energy Efficiency Improvements provide ongoing savings while increasing market appeal. Upgraded windows, efficient appliances, and smart home technology integration offer both immediate utility savings and strong buyer appeal in Toronto’s environmentally conscious market.

Timeline and Project Management

Realistic timeline expectations help maintain budget control and reduce stress during your Toronto condo renovation. Understanding typical project phases and duration helps with planning and temporary living arrangements.

Planning and Design Phase typically requires 4-8 weeks for comprehensive projects. This includes design development, material selection, permit applications, and contractor finalization. Rushing this phase often leads to costly changes during construction.

Construction Timeline varies based on renovation scope, but typical Toronto condo projects require 6-12 weeks for major renovations. Kitchen renovations generally take 4-6 weeks, while bathroom projects typically require 2-3 weeks. Full condo renovations can extend to 12-16 weeks depending on complexity.

Permit Processing adds 4-8 weeks to project timelines in Toronto. Submit permit applications early and maintain regular communication with city officials to prevent delays. Some contractors offer permit expediting services that can reduce wait times.
